/*Elements principaux de la page*/
body
{
	width: 1000px;
	text-align: center;
	margin: auto;

	font-family:'Trebuchet MS', Arial,'Courier New', sans-serif;
	color:#181818;
}

#bloc_page
{
	width: 1000px;
	text-align: left;
}

/*header*/
header
{
	border: 5px black groove;
	background-color: #dcdcdc;
	height: 110px;
}

header h1
{
	font-family:'Comic sans MS', Arial, sans-serif;
	font-size: 3em;
	font-weight: bold;
	text-align: center;
	margin-top: 4px;
}


header h2
{
	font-family: 'Trebuchet MS', sans-serif;
	font-size: 1.7em;
	font-weight: normal;
	text-align: center;
	margin-top: -40px;	
}

section
{
	font-family: 'Comic sans MS', Arial, sans_serif;
	font-weight: normal;
	border: 1px solid black;
	background-color: #dcdcdc;
	position: relative;
	text-decoration: none;
}

#frisefest
{
	margin-top: 10px;
	width: 100%;
}

section h3
{
	margin-left: 20px;
	text-decoration: underline;
}

h4
{
	text-decoration: underline;
	text-indent: 10px;
}

/*Elements des pages photos groupes grand format*/

#grpcons54
{
	border: 3px solid black;
	margin-left: 140px;
	margin-top: 25px;
}

#clic54
{
	border: 2px solid red;
	width: 280px;
	height: 25px;
	background-color: yellow;
	font-family:'Comic sans MS', Arial, sans-serif;
	font-size: 1em;
	font-style: normal;
	vertical-align: top;
	margin-left: 350px;
	margin-top: 10px;
	padding: 25px;
}

#consc154
{
	display: inline-block;
	position: relative;
	font-family:'Comic sans MS', Arial, sans-serif;
	font-size: 0.8em;
	font-style: italic;
	margin-left: 170px;
	margin-top: 15px;
}

#consc254
{
	display: inline-block;
	position: relative;
	font-family:'Comic sans MS', Arial, sans-serif;
	font-size: 0.8em;
	font-style: italic;
	vertical-align: top;
	margin-left: 25px;
	margin-top: 15px;
}

#consc354
{
	display: inline-block;
	position: relative;
	font-family:'Comic sans MS', Arial, sans-serif;
	font-size: 0.8em;
	font-style: italic;
	vertical-align: top;
	margin-left: 20px;
	margin-top: 15px;
}

#ident54
{
	font-family:'Comic sans MS', Arial, sans-serif;
	font-size: 0.7em;
	font-style: normal;
	margin-left: 20px;
	margin-top: 15px;
}

#grpcons55
{
	border: 3px solid black;
	margin-left: 140px;
	margin-top: 25px;
}

#clic55
{
	border: 2px solid red;
	width: 280px;
	height: 25px;
	background-color: yellow;
	font-family:'Comic sans MS', Arial, sans-serif;
	font-size: 1em;
	font-style: normal;
	vertical-align: top;
	margin-left: 350px;
	margin-top: 10px;
	padding: 25px;
}

#consc155
{
	display: inline-block;
	position: relative;
	font-family:'Comic sans MS', Arial, sans-serif;
	font-size: 0.8em;
	font-style: italic;
	margin-left: 20px;
	margin-top: 15px;
}

#consc255
{
	display: inline-block;
	position: relative;
	font-family:'Comic sans MS', Arial, sans-serif;
	font-size: 0.8em;
	font-style: italic;
	vertical-align: top;
	margin-left: 25px;
	margin-top: 15px;
}

#consc355
{
	display: inline-block;
	position: relative;
	font-family:'Comic sans MS', Arial, sans-serif;
	font-size: 0.8em;
	font-style: italic;
	vertical-align: top;
	margin-left: 20px;
	margin-top: 15px;
}

#consc455
{
	display: inline-block;
	position: relative;
	font-family:'Comic sans MS', Arial, sans-serif;
	font-size: 0.8em;
	font-style: italic;
	vertical-align: top;
	margin-left: 20px;
	margin-top: 15px;
}

#ident55
{
	font-family:'Comic sans MS', Arial, sans-serif;
	font-size: 0.7em;
	font-style: normal;
	margin-left: 20px;
	margin-top: 15px;
}

#grpcons56
{
	border: 3px solid black;
	margin-left: 140px;
	margin-top: 25px;
}

#clic56
{
	border: 2px solid red;
	width: 280px;
	height: 25px;
	background-color: yellow;
	font-family:'Comic sans MS', Arial, sans-serif;
	font-size: 1em;
	font-style: normal;
	vertical-align: top;
	margin-left: 350px;
	margin-top: 10px;
	padding: 25px;
}

#consc156
{
	display: inline-block;
	position: relative;
	font-family:'Comic sans MS', Arial, sans-serif;
	font-size: 0.8em;
	font-style: italic;
	margin-left: 20px;
	margin-top: 15px;
}

#consc256
{
	display: inline-block;
	position: relative;
	font-family:'Comic sans MS', Arial, sans-serif;
	font-size: 0.8em;
	font-style: italic;
	vertical-align: top;
	margin-left: 25px;
	margin-top: 15px;
}

#consc356
{
	display: inline-block;
	position: relative;
	font-family:'Comic sans MS', Arial, sans-serif;
	font-size: 0.8em;
	font-style: italic;
	vertical-align: top;
	margin-left: 20px;
	margin-top: 15px;
}

#consc456
{
	display: inline-block;
	position: relative;
	font-family:'Comic sans MS', Arial, sans-serif;
	font-size: 0.8em;
	font-style: italic;
	vertical-align: top;
	margin-left: 20px;
	margin-top: 15px;
}

#ident56
{
	font-family:'Comic sans MS', Arial, sans-serif;
	font-size: 0.7em;
	font-style: normal;
	margin-left: 20px;
	margin-top: 15px;
}

#grpcons57
{
	border: 3px solid black;
	margin-left: 140px;
	margin-top: 25px;
}

#clic57
{
	border: 2px solid red;
	width: 280px;
	height: 25px;
	background-color: yellow;
	font-family:'Comic sans MS', Arial, sans-serif;
	font-size: 1em;
	font-style: normal;
	vertical-align: top;
	margin-left: 350px;
	margin-top: 10px;
	padding: 25px;
}

#consc157
{
	display: inline-block;
	position: relative;
	font-family:'Comic sans MS', Arial, sans-serif;
	font-size: 0.8em;
	font-style: italic;
	margin-left: 20px;
	margin-top: 15px;
}

#consc257
{
	display: inline-block;
	position: relative;
	font-family:'Comic sans MS', Arial, sans-serif;
	font-size: 0.8em;
	font-style: italic;
	vertical-align: top;
	margin-left: 25px;
	margin-top: 15px;
}

#consc357
{
	display: inline-block;
	position: relative;
	font-family:'Comic sans MS', Arial, sans-serif;
	font-size: 0.8em;
	font-style: italic;
	vertical-align: top;
	margin-left: 20px;
	margin-top: 15px;
}

#consc457
{
	display: inline-block;
	position: relative;
	font-family:'Comic sans MS', Arial, sans-serif;
	font-size: 0.8em;
	font-style: italic;
	vertical-align: top;
	margin-left: 20px;
	margin-top: 15px;
}

#ident57
{
	font-family:'Comic sans MS', Arial, sans-serif;
	font-size: 0.7em;
	font-style: normal;
	margin-left: 20px;
	margin-top: 15px;
}

#grpcons58
{
	border: 3px solid black;
	margin-left: 140px;
	margin-top: 25px;
}

#clic58
{
	border: 2px solid red;
	width: 280px;
	height: 25px;
	background-color: yellow;
	font-family:'Comic sans MS', Arial, sans-serif;
	font-size: 1em;
	font-style: normal;
	vertical-align: top;
	margin-left: 350px;
	margin-top: 10px;
	padding: 25px;
}

#consc158
{
	display: inline-block;
	position: relative;
	font-family:'Comic sans MS', Arial, sans-serif;
	font-size: 0.8em;
	font-style: italic;
	margin-left: 20px;
	margin-top: 15px;
}

#consc258
{
	display: inline-block;
	position: relative;
	font-family:'Comic sans MS', Arial, sans-serif;
	font-size: 0.8em;
	font-style: italic;
	vertical-align: top;
	margin-left: 25px;
	margin-top: 15px;
}

#consc358
{
	display: inline-block;
	position: relative;
	font-family:'Comic sans MS', Arial, sans-serif;
	font-size: 0.8em;
	font-style: italic;
	vertical-align: top;
	margin-left: 20px;
	margin-top: 15px;
}

#consc458
{
	display: inline-block;
	position: relative;
	font-family:'Comic sans MS', Arial, sans-serif;
	font-size: 0.8em;
	font-style: italic;
	vertical-align: top;
	margin-left: 20px;
	margin-top: 15px;
}

#ident58
{
	font-family:'Comic sans MS', Arial, sans-serif;
	font-size: 0.7em;
	font-style: normal;
	margin-left: 20px;
	margin-top: 15px;
}

#grpcons59
{
	border: 3px solid black;
	margin-left: 140px;
	margin-top: 25px;
}

#clic59
{
	border: 2px solid red;
	width: 280px;
	height: 25px;
	background-color: yellow;
	font-family:'Comic sans MS', Arial, sans-serif;
	font-size: 1em;
	font-style: normal;
	vertical-align: top;
	margin-left: 350px;
	margin-top: 10px;
	padding: 25px;
}

#consc159
{
	display: inline-block;
	position: relative;
	font-family:'Comic sans MS', Arial, sans-serif;
	font-size: 0.8em;
	font-style: italic;
	margin-left: 20px;
	margin-top: 15px;
}

#consc259
{
	display: inline-block;
	position: relative;
	font-family:'Comic sans MS', Arial, sans-serif;
	font-size: 0.8em;
	font-style: italic;
	vertical-align: top;
	margin-left: 25px;
	margin-top: 15px;
}

#consc359
{
	display: inline-block;
	position: relative;
	font-family:'Comic sans MS', Arial, sans-serif;
	font-size: 0.8em;
	font-style: italic;
	vertical-align: top;
	margin-left: 20px;
	margin-top: 15px;
}

#consc459
{
	display: inline-block;
	position: relative;
	font-family:'Comic sans MS', Arial, sans-serif;
	font-size: 0.8em;
	font-style: italic;
	vertical-align: top;
	margin-left: 20px;
	margin-top: 15px;
}

#ident59
{
	font-family:'Comic sans MS', Arial, sans-serif;
	font-size: 0.7em;
	font-style: normal;
	margin-left: 20px;
	margin-top: 15px;
}

#grpcons60
{
	border: 3px solid black;
	margin-left: 140px;
	margin-top: 25px;
}

#clic60
{
	border: 2px solid red;
	width: 280px;
	height: 25px;
	background-color: yellow;
	font-family:'Comic sans MS', Arial, sans-serif;
	font-size: 1em;
	font-style: normal;
	vertical-align: top;
	margin-left: 350px;
	margin-top: 10px;
	padding: 25px;
}

#consc160
{
	display: inline-block;
	position: relative;
	font-family:'Comic sans MS', Arial, sans-serif;
	font-size: 0.8em;
	font-style: italic;
	margin-left: 20px;
	margin-top: 15px;
}

#consc260
{
	display: inline-block;
	position: relative;
	font-family:'Comic sans MS', Arial, sans-serif;
	font-size: 0.8em;
	font-style: italic;
	vertical-align: top;
	margin-left: 25px;
	margin-top: 15px;
}

#consc360
{
	display: inline-block;
	position: relative;
	font-family:'Comic sans MS', Arial, sans-serif;
	font-size: 0.8em;
	font-style: italic;
	vertical-align: top;
	margin-left: 20px;
	margin-top: 15px;
}

#consc460
{
	display: inline-block;
	position: relative;
	font-family:'Comic sans MS', Arial, sans-serif;
	font-size: 0.8em;
	font-style: italic;
	vertical-align: top;
	margin-left: 20px;
	margin-top: 15px;
}

#ident60
{
	font-family:'Comic sans MS', Arial, sans-serif;
	font-size: 0.7em;
	font-style: normal;
	margin-left: 20px;
	margin-top: 15px;
}

#grpcons61
{
	border: 3px solid black;
	margin-left: 140px;
	margin-top: 25px;
}

#clic61
{
	border: 2px solid red;
	width: 280px;
	height: 25px;
	background-color: yellow;
	font-family:'Comic sans MS', Arial, sans-serif;
	font-size: 1em;
	font-style: normal;
	vertical-align: top;
	margin-left: 350px;
	margin-top: 10px;
	padding: 25px;
}

#consc161
{
	display: inline-block;
	position: relative;
	font-family:'Comic sans MS', Arial, sans-serif;
	font-size: 0.8em;
	font-style: italic;
	margin-left: 20px;
	margin-top: 15px;
}

#consc261
{
	display: inline-block;
	position: relative;
	font-family:'Comic sans MS', Arial, sans-serif;
	font-size: 0.8em;
	font-style: italic;
	vertical-align: top;
	margin-left: 25px;
	margin-top: 15px;
}

#consc361
{
	display: inline-block;
	position: relative;
	font-family:'Comic sans MS', Arial, sans-serif;
	font-size: 0.8em;
	font-style: italic;
	vertical-align: top;
	margin-left: 20px;
	margin-top: 15px;
}

#consc461
{
	display: inline-block;
	position: relative;
	font-family:'Comic sans MS', Arial, sans-serif;
	font-size: 0.8em;
	font-style: italic;
	vertical-align: top;
	margin-left: 20px;
	margin-top: 15px;
}

#ident61
{
	font-family:'Comic sans MS', Arial, sans-serif;
	font-size: 0.7em;
	font-style: normal;
	margin-left: 20px;
	margin-top: 15px;
}

#grpcons62
{
	border: 3px solid black;
	margin-left: 140px;
	margin-top: 25px;
}

#clic62
{
	border: 2px solid red;
	width: 280px;
	height: 25px;
	background-color: yellow;
	font-family:'Comic sans MS', Arial, sans-serif;
	font-size: 1em;
	font-style: normal;
	vertical-align: top;
	margin-left: 350px;
	margin-top: 10px;
	padding: 25px;
}

#consc162
{
	display: inline-block;
	position: relative;
	font-family:'Comic sans MS', Arial, sans-serif;
	font-size: 0.8em;
	font-style: italic;
	margin-left: 20px;
	margin-top: 15px;
}

#consc262
{
	display: inline-block;
	position: relative;
	font-family:'Comic sans MS', Arial, sans-serif;
	font-size: 0.8em;
	font-style: italic;
	vertical-align: top;
	margin-left: 25px;
	margin-top: 15px;
}

#consc362
{
	display: inline-block;
	position: relative;
	font-family:'Comic sans MS', Arial, sans-serif;
	font-size: 0.8em;
	font-style: italic;
	vertical-align: top;
	margin-left: 20px;
	margin-top: 15px;
}

#consc462
{
	display: inline-block;
	position: relative;
	font-family:'Comic sans MS', Arial, sans-serif;
	font-size: 0.8em;
	font-style: italic;
	vertical-align: top;
	margin-left: 20px;
	margin-top: 15px;
}

#ident62
{
	font-family:'Comic sans MS', Arial, sans-serif;
	font-size: 0.7em;
	font-style: normal;
	margin-left: 20px;
	margin-top: 15px;
}

#grpcons63
{
	border: 3px solid black;
	margin-left: 140px;
	margin-top: 25px;
}

#clic63
{
	border: 2px solid red;
	width: 280px;
	height: 25px;
	background-color: yellow;
	font-family:'Comic sans MS', Arial, sans-serif;
	font-size: 1em;
	font-style: normal;
	vertical-align: top;
	margin-left: 350px;
	margin-top: 10px;
	padding: 25px;
}

#consc163
{
	display: inline-block;
	position: relative;
	font-family:'Comic sans MS', Arial, sans-serif;
	font-size: 0.8em;
	font-style: italic;
	margin-left: 20px;
	margin-top: 15px;
}

#consc263
{
	display: inline-block;
	position: relative;
	font-family:'Comic sans MS', Arial, sans-serif;
	font-size: 0.8em;
	font-style: italic;
	vertical-align: top;
	margin-left: 25px;
	margin-top: 15px;
}

#consc363
{
	display: inline-block;
	position: relative;
	font-family:'Comic sans MS', Arial, sans-serif;
	font-size: 0.8em;
	font-style: italic;
	vertical-align: top;
	margin-left: 20px;
	margin-top: 15px;
}

#consc463
{
	display: inline-block;
	position: relative;
	font-family:'Comic sans MS', Arial, sans-serif;
	font-size: 0.8em;
	font-style: italic;
	vertical-align: top;
	margin-left: 20px;
	margin-top: 15px;
}

#ident63
{
	font-family:'Comic sans MS', Arial, sans-serif;
	font-size: 0.7em;
	font-style: normal;
	margin-left: 20px;
	margin-top: 15px;
}

#grpcons64
{
	border: 3px solid black;
	margin-left: 140px;
	margin-top: 25px;
}

#clic64
{
	border: 2px solid red;
	width: 280px;
	height: 25px;
	background-color: yellow;
	font-family:'Comic sans MS', Arial, sans-serif;
	font-size: 1em;
	font-style: normal;
	vertical-align: top;
	margin-left: 350px;
	margin-top: 10px;
	padding: 25px;
}

#consc164
{
	display: inline-block;
	position: relative;
	font-family:'Comic sans MS', Arial, sans-serif;
	font-size: 0.8em;
	font-style: italic;
	margin-left: 20px;
	margin-top: 15px;
}

#consc264
{
	display: inline-block;
	position: relative;
	font-family:'Comic sans MS', Arial, sans-serif;
	font-size: 0.8em;
	font-style: italic;
	vertical-align: top;
	margin-left: 25px;
	margin-top: 15px;
}

#consc364
{
	display: inline-block;
	position: relative;
	font-family:'Comic sans MS', Arial, sans-serif;
	font-size: 0.8em;
	font-style: italic;
	vertical-align: top;
	margin-left: 20px;
	margin-top: 15px;
}

#consc464
{
	display: inline-block;
	position: relative;
	font-family:'Comic sans MS', Arial, sans-serif;
	font-size: 0.8em;
	font-style: italic;
	vertical-align: top;
	margin-left: 20px;
	margin-top: 15px;
}

#ident64
{
	font-family:'Comic sans MS', Arial, sans-serif;
	font-size: 0.7em;
	font-style: normal;
	margin-left: 20px;
	margin-top: 15px;
}


footer
{
	border: 2px solid black;
	background-color: #dcdcdc;
	position: relative;
	padding-left: 15px;
	font-size: 0.8em;
	font-weight: normal;
}